When a dropshipping store relies heavily on third-party apps to sync, fulfill, and manage orders, a single malfunctioning integration can bring operations to a grinding halt. That’s exactly what happened to us — a routine update to our dropshipping application triggered a cascade of order cancellations, refund requests, angry customers, and mounting fear of incoming chargebacks. But instead of letting this situation spiral into financial ruin, we deployed a damage control strategy grounded in transparency, automation, and proactive support.
TL;DR
A malfunctioning dropshipping integration led to massive order cancellations and a flood of angry customer inquiries. We implemented a structured refund and chargeback prevention workflow that included quick communication, segmented responses, order prioritization, and proactive dispute defense. In doing so, we protected our margins, saved our reputation, and rebuilt customer trust. This article walks you through exactly how we did it — step by step.
Identifying the Root Cause: The Silent Failure of Your App
Our problem didn’t start with glaring errors. Instead, we began to notice an unusually high volume of order cancellations and fulfillment errors over 48 hours. Initially, our support team flagged a handful of tickets citing missing tracking numbers, unusual delays, and in some cases, duplicate cancellation emails.
Upon investigation, we uncovered the issue: a major bug was introduced during our primary dropshipping app’s auto-update. It disrupted synchronization between our Shopify store and fulfillment network, preventing crucial order data like SKUs, shipping addresses, and payment confirmations from reaching the supplier.
This caused hundreds of orders to be silently dropped. Customers weren’t receiving shipping notifications, and the app auto-canceled orders that appeared incomplete or invalid — sometimes even orders that were in fact valid.
Step 1: Communicate Immediately — Even Without All the Answers
The first and most important action was immediate communication with affected customers. If you go silent, they’ll assume the worst. We crafted an email template that acknowledged the disruption without placing direct blame on the app or providing incomplete technical details. It had three main goals:
- Reassure the customer that their order hadn’t been forgotten.
- Set expectations about updates and next steps.
- Provide support channels for fast response and a sense of control.
We sent this message within the first 12 hours of discovering the issue, and it delayed many refund and chargeback requests before they escalated.
Step 2: Segment Orders by Urgency and Revenue Impact
Not all orders are equal. We quickly created a triage system to categorize orders by:
- High Priority: Orders over $100 or those with overnight shipping.
- Time Sensitive: Gifts, birthdays, and special events noted at checkout.
- Repeat Customers: Previous buyers likely to be more lenient if treated well.
This segmentation allowed our support and operations teams to prioritize escalations smartly. We expedited re-processing or manual fulfillment for high-priority cases and offered partial refunds or loyalty points to ease dissatisfaction.
Step 3: Create a Fast-Track Refund System — With Margin Protection
Here’s where things get tricky. Refunds are often inevitable when orders are canceled unexpectedly, but the way you process them can either protect or destroy your margins:
- Automated refund triggers: We built a rule set in our helpdesk platform to flag any ticket mentioning “cancelled order” or “auto-cancel” and auto-refund if under $30 — no questions asked. This reduced customer wait time and minimized support costs.
- Refund-on-reship: For orders over $50, we offered a replacement shipment and partial refund (not full) to preserve some revenue and avoid full losses.
- No-fault vouchers: Customers were offered 20–30% discount codes, not only as an apology but as a hedge to encourage future orders without liquidating current margins.
Step 4: Chargeback Prevention Before the Dispute Ever Hits
Chargebacks are perhaps the most dangerous outcome of canceled orders. They cost you both the transaction and additional fees — even worse, they affect your standing with payment providers.
We took a defensive approach here:
- Preemptive messages to Stripe and PayPal: We submitted early alerts to our payment processors, explaining the issue and providing context in case of a sudden spike in disputes.
- Integrate dispute data tools: Using tools like Chargeflow and Midigator, we pre-loaded tracking attempts, refund actions, and customer communication into templated PRAs (Pre-Response Affidavits).
- Send “Your Payment Is Protected” emails: These reassured customers that their purchase was covered and that action was already being taken — studies show that this alone can reduce chargeback attempts by up to 22%.
Step 5: Rebuild Internal Trust — Your Support Team Suffers First
The frontline support team experienced the emotional brunt of this crisis. Angry emails, aggressive language, emotional stories — it all takes a toll. We held a team meeting to realign efforts, boost morale, and reallocate resources to prevent burnout.
- Scripted empathy frameworks: Pre-approved response scripts with empathetic language helped agents respond faster without sounding robotic.
- Escalation framework: Complex or emotionally loaded cases were routed to senior support team members trained in conflict resolution.
- Internal Slack updates: We maintained a live channel where support agents got constant updates about app fixes, refunds processed, or batch fulfillment progress. This helped them confidently respond to customer inquiries.
Step 6: Prevention and Long-Term Fixes
Once containment was in place, we focused on prevention. That meant interrogating the app provider about their deployment protocols and creating internal safeguards:
- Disable automatic updates: Every app update now passes through a staging environment before going live.
- Daily audit reports: We built a simple system to flag orders stuck in fulfillment queues for more than 24 hours.
- Multiple fulfillment redundancy: We onboarded an alternate supplier capable of fulfilling all high-selling SKUs as a failover in case of app or warehouse-side issues.
Further, the most critical app integrations now fire logs into a Slack notification channel whenever cancellations exceed a specified threshold — giving human operators real-time visibility into potential anomalies before they spiral out of control.
Results: Margin Protection and Minimal Long-Term Fallout
Despite over 1,000 orders being affected, we were able to keep our refund rate under 25%, and only 6% of customers filed chargebacks. That’s compared to the industry average of 15–20% in similar failure events. Our refund workflow allowed us to reprocess and recover nearly 40% of canceled orders in the form of reorders, voucher redemptions, and gifted items redeemed later.
We lost roughly $19,500 in immediate refunds but retained an equal or greater value in recovered customer trust and reorders — all without absorbing reputational disaster.
Conclusion: Your Workflow Is Your Lifeline
Technology makes dropshipping scalable, but it also introduces reliance on systems you don’t fully control. When things go wrong — and they will — your only defense is a concrete, flexible workflow that mitigates risks in real time. Immediate communication, layered refund logic, dispute prevention, and support agent enablement all act as your shield. Because margin protection isn’t just about what you sell — it’s about how you respond when things break.
Consider this your blueprint. Implement it now, not when disaster strikes. Use smart automation, human empathy, and internal accountability to build a resilience layer that could save your business when the worst happens.